I am an INTP and this resonates with me, but is mostly an issue in group settings rather than one on one meetings. In one-on-one first meetings I naturally participate in the back and forth. It's group meetings where I can just listen and absorb information that I come off as disengaged and don't make a good first impression. The strategy I use to mitigate this (suggested by an old boss) is to jump into the conversation very early in the meeting with 1 or 2 comments that I wouldn't have otherwise felt a need to make. It establishes my voice at the table and then I can relax and just process information |
